SCHEMA_NAME (Transact-SQL)
Zwraca nazwę schematu skojarzone z identyfikatorem schematu.
SCHEMA_NAME ( [ schema_id ] )
Argumenty
Termin |
Definicja |
---|---|
schema_id |
The ID of the schema.schema_id is an int.Jeśli schema_id to nie jest zdefiniowana, SCHEMA_NAME zwróci nazwę domyślnego schematu obiektu wywołującego. |
Zwracane typy
sysname
Zwraca wartość NULL, gdy schema_id nie jest prawidłowy identyfikator.
Remarks
SCHEMA_NAME zwraca nazwy systemu schematów i schematy zdefiniowanej przez użytkownika.SCHEMA_NAME może być wywołana z listy wybierz polecenie w klauzula WHERE, i dowolnym wyrażeniu jest dozwolone.
Przykłady
A.Zwraca nazwę domyślnego schematu obiektu wywołującego
SELECT SCHEMA_NAME();
GO
B.Zwraca nazwę schematu za pomocą IDENTYFIKATORA
USE AdventureWorks;
GO
SELECT SCHEMA_NAME(5);
GO